C71580 Copper-nickel vs. C99400 Brass

Both C71580 copper-nickel and C99400 brass are copper alloys. They have 71% of their average alloy composition in common. There are 24 material properties with values for both materials. Properties with values for just one material (6, in this case) are not shown.

For each property being compared, the top bar is C71580 copper-nickel and the bottom bar is C99400 brass.
